Key responsibilities:
- Receive, check and safely store incoming materials and supplies.
- Operate a counterbalance FLT to load and unload containers and vehicles.
- Manage gatehouse receipt and despatch of bulk materials to site standards.
- Handle stores intake and manage incoming and outgoing site post.
- Control site access for vehicles and visitors, including emergency response support.
- Run weighbridge, booking and gatehouse processes accurately and efficiently.
- Keep production supplied with raw materials and packaging on time.
- Maintain accurate stock control using SAP and physical inventory checks.
- Pick, prepare and process orders accurately for despatch.
- Pack, label and load products to customer and regulatory requirements.
- Despatch bulk and packed materials safely, efficiently and on time.
- Complete all delivery, despatch and stock paperwork accurately.
- Work closely with internal teams, hauliers and external contacts to keep operations moving.
- Maintain excellent housekeeping across stores and operational areas.
- Carry out stock counts and cycle checks to support inventory accuracy.
- Follow site health, safety, environmental and quality procedures at all times.
- Communicate effectively with Order Fulfilment, hauliers and other stakeholders.
- Support incident investigations, safety reviews and site inspections.
- Work to strict HSEQ standards to meet company, customer and legal requirements.
- Help improve local processes and contribute to continuous improvement activity.
- Take on other reasonable duties within your skills and experience when needed.
What we’re looking for:
- Proven experience in logistics, stores, warehousing or a similar fast-paced operational environment.
- A valid counterbalance FLT licence with confident, hands-on operating experience.
- A solid understanding of stock control, goods in/goods out and safe working practices.
- Good IT skills, ideally with experience using SAP or similar stock management systems.
- A reliable, safety-focused approach with the confidence to communicate effectively across teams and with drivers.
